net.tootallnate.websocket.drafts
Class Draft_17

java.lang.Object
  extended by net.tootallnate.websocket.Draft
      extended by net.tootallnate.websocket.drafts.Draft_10
          extended by net.tootallnate.websocket.drafts.Draft_17

public class Draft_17
extends Draft_10


Nested Class Summary
 
Nested classes/interfaces inherited from class net.tootallnate.websocket.Draft
Draft.HandshakeState
 
Field Summary
 
Fields inherited from class net.tootallnate.websocket.Draft
role
 
Constructor Summary
Draft_17()
           
 
Method Summary
 Draft.HandshakeState acceptHandshakeAsServer(Handshakedata handshakedata)
           
 HandshakeBuilder postProcessHandshakeRequestAsClient(HandshakeBuilder request)
           
 
Methods inherited from class net.tootallnate.websocket.drafts.Draft_10
acceptHandshakeAsClient, createBinaryFrame, createFrames, createFrames, postProcessHandshakeResponseAsServer, readVersion, reset, translateFrame, translateSingleFrame
 
Methods inherited from class net.tootallnate.websocket.Draft
basicAccept, checkAlloc, createHandshake, createHandshake, readLine, readStringLine, setParseMode, translateHandshake, translateHandshakeHttp
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

Draft_17

public Draft_17()
Method Detail

acceptHandshakeAsServer

public Draft.HandshakeState acceptHandshakeAsServer(Handshakedata handshakedata)
                                             throws InvalidHandshakeException
Overrides:
acceptHandshakeAsServer in class Draft_10
Throws:
InvalidHandshakeException

postProcessHandshakeRequestAsClient

public HandshakeBuilder postProcessHandshakeRequestAsClient(HandshakeBuilder request)
Overrides:
postProcessHandshakeRequestAsClient in class Draft_10